What Is Baccarat?
Baccarat is a comparing card game played between two hands—the "player" and the "banker." Despite the names, you don’t play as the player or banker—you bet on who will win, or if the round will end in a tie.
The goal of baccarat is simple: predict which hand will come closest to a total of 9 points.
The Origins of Baccarat
Dating back to the 15th century in Italy and later refined in France, baccarat became known as the game of aristocrats. Fast forward to the digital age, and baccarat is now one of the most accessible online games, offering the same thrill and suspense in a few clicks or taps.
How to Play Baccarat
Step 1: Know the Card Values
-
Aces = 1 point
-
2 to 9 = Face value
-
10s, Jacks, Queens, Kings = 0 points
Step 2: Understand Hand Totals
Only the rightmost digit of the total value counts. For example, a 7 and an 8 (totaling 15) equals a hand value of 5.
Step 3: Placing Bets
Before cards are dealt, you can place your bet on:
-
Player hand
-
Banker hand
-
Tie
Step 4: Dealing the Cards
Both the player and banker receive two cards. In some cases, a third card is dealt according to specific rules.
Step 5: Determining the Winner
Whichever hand has a total closer to 9 wins. If you bet correctly, you win the round.
Understanding the Third Card Rule
In some situations, either the player or banker will draw a third card. This can be confusing for beginners, but thankfully, it’s automatic and managed by the dealer or game software in online games. You don’t need to make any decisions yourself.
Payouts in Baccarat
-
Player bet: Pays 1:1
-
Banker bet: Pays 1:1 minus a 5% commission (most common)
-
Tie bet: Pays 8:1 or 9:1 (depending on the casino)
Although the tie bet has higher payouts, it comes with much higher risk and a higher house edge.
House Edge in Baccarat
Here’s a breakdown of the house edge:
-
Banker bet: ~1.06%
-
Player bet: ~1.24%
-
Tie bet: ~14.4%
It’s clear that the banker bet has the lowest house edge, making it the statistically best option over time.
Tips to Win at Baccarat
1. Stick with the Banker Bet
As simple as it sounds, the banker bet gives you the best odds. Even with the small commission, it performs better in the long run.
2. Avoid the Tie Bet
While tempting, the tie bet is a gamble with long odds. Its high payout rarely compensates for its low probability of success.
3. Manage Your Bankroll
All online games, including baccarat, require financial discipline. Set a budget, stick to it, and don’t chase losses.
4. Follow Streaks with Caution
Some players follow “banker/player streaks,” but this is not a foolproof strategy. Baccarat outcomes are independent of each other.
5. Don’t Overcomplicate It
Baccarat is meant to be simple. You don’t need complex systems to enjoy or even win. Just focus on smart betting and self-control.

Common Baccarat Variants
-
Punto Banco – The most common version in online games, strictly luck-based.
-
Chemin de Fer – A version where players take turns as banker.
-
Baccarat Banque – Similar to Chemin de Fer but more structured.
-
Mini Baccarat – A faster-paced version with lower stakes.
